What Exactly is Phlegm?
Phlegm is that thick, sticky mucus that builds up in your chest and throat, often making you feel like you need to cough or clear your throat constantly. 😷 It’s usually a sign that your body is fighting off an infection or dealing with inflammation. While it’s a natural response, too much phlegm can be uncomfortable and disruptive to your daily life.
Natural Remedies to Clear Phlegm
Luckily, nature has provided us with several effective ways to tackle phlegm. Here are a few tried-and-true remedies:
- Ginger Tea: Ginger is a powerful anti-inflammatory and can help break down mucus. Brew some fresh ginger tea, add a squeeze of lemon and a touch of honey, and sip away! 🍵
- Steam Inhalation: Taking a hot shower or using a humidifier can help loosen up the mucus in your chest and make it easier to expel. 🚿
- Hydration: Drinking plenty of water is crucial for thinning out mucus and keeping your respiratory system hydrated. Aim for at least 8 glasses a day! 🚰

Tips for Preventing Phlegm Buildup
While it’s important to know how to clear phlegm when you have it, prevention is key to avoiding the discomfort in the first place. Here are some tips to keep phlegm at bay:
- Avoid Irritants: Stay away from smoke, dust, and other irritants that can trigger mucus production. 🚭
- Healthy Diet: Eating a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, and lean proteins can boost your immune system and reduce inflammation. 🥗
- Regular Exercise: Staying active helps keep your respiratory system healthy and can prevent mucus buildup. 🏃♂️
- Manage Allergies: If you have allergies, make sure to manage them properly with medication and avoidance strategies. 🌼
